Women’s Super League: Reading boss Kelly Chambers wins Manager of the Month award

Kelly Chambers, manager of Reading Women, was awarded The FA Women’s Super League Manager of the Month for November after overseeing an excellent month for her side.

Reading picked up maximum points in the penultimate month of the year with convincing wins over Bristol City, Brighton and Everton.

Chambers was rewarded for her side’s performances with the Manager of the Month award, the first time she has collected the gong this season.

The manager, who has been in charge of Reading for four years, said:

“It is a real honour to receive this award. It’s definitely not credit just to myself, my team, the players and staff have had a massive input into our achievements over November.”

Reading will hope to maintain their fine form as the season continues. The Women’s Super League now enters a winter break until January 6 when Reading take on third-placed Birmingham.

At the midway stage of the campaign, The Royals are 5th in the table with 18 points from 11 games.
